Is milk more hydrating than water?
For example, milk was found to be even more hydrating than plain water because it contains the sugar lactose, some protein and some fat, all of which help to slow the emptying of fluid from the stomach and keep hydration happening over a longer period.

How long does it take to rehydrate orally?
Plain water does not have electrolytes. You also need to rest to prevent more fluid loss. Replacing water and electrolytes (oral rehydration) completely takes about 36 hours. But you should feel better within a few hours.

Why do I get dehydrated so easily?
The basic causes of dehydration are not taking in enough water, losing too much water, or a combination of both. Sometimes, it is not possible to consume enough fluids because we are too busy, lack the facilities or strength to drink, or are in an area without potable water (while hiking or camping, for example).
Does orange juice hydrate?
100% Orange juice also contains electrolytes, such as potassium, which aid in fluid balance. … A clinical study reported that drinking 100% orange juice following exercise contributed to hydration equally as well as water or a sports drink, making 100% orange juice a viable and healthy option as a post-exercise beverage.
